The Intern Experience Program Manager drives and participates in program-wide initiatives to improve and deliver a best-in-class intern experience from start to finish. They will primarily focus on our U.S. internship program in areas such as onboarding, training and development, mentorship, events and engagement, communications, and offboarding. They will also provide support for ongoing global intern program initiatives and recruiting activities.

Responsibilities:

Supports the beginning-to-end intern experience, with a keen focus on the U.S. internship program. Activities include onboarding, manager and Intern readiness, event planning, data management, communications, offboarding, and program review.
Plans and executes key events and programming such as orientation, training sessions, social and professional development events, mentorship, and networking opportunities.
Facilitates the Intern placement process by matching intern program participants to projects and intern managers.
Connects and aligns our diversity & inclusion strategy and values into all aspects of the internship program
Delivers the communications strategy and drives engagement to deliver a world-class Intern experience.
Drives the intern offer decision and conversion process, providing tactical support to Interns and managers as needed.
Resolves and troubleshoots intern program inquiries and escalates when necessary.
Assists with vendor management, execution, and review.
Measures the efficiency of tools, identifies gaps and presents opportunities to leadership.
Provide support for hiring initiatives that span across regions or businesses.
Drives the adaptation and implementation of global processes and tools.
Establishes and maintains relationships with key stakeholders across the organization.
